When buying a bunkbed, safety is always a top consideration. You should only buy a bunk bed if your child can use it safely without being at risk of injury.
Sturdy
To ensure your children's safety solid bunk beds are a must. A top-quality bunk bed in the UK is made of solid timber to endure the wear and tear caused by children. You can also choose bunk beds that meet the British Standard for Children's Furniture.
It is a good idea to place the ladder securely on the mattress and make sure that the treads are at least 20cm apart and 3cm wide. This will stop any accidents from occurring when a child attempts to climb the ladder at the night.
You can also install a brace on the top bunk to stop it from shaking or falling during the night. It is as simple as putting a plank of thick wood between two poles which hold the top bunk bed online. This will help keep your children secure at night.

Bunk beds are a great way to save space, but they do pose some safety issues. Children should not be allowed to sleep on the top Bunk Beds Store until they reach the age of six as it increases the chance that they could fall off the bed. Keep the ladder of the bed free of any items or clutter that could cause a child to fall.

There are numerous kinds of bunk beds on the market, and it's advisable to select one that satisfies the highest safety standards. These standards include weight limits as well as minimum rail heights.
Be aware of the dimensions of the space in which you will put the bed. You should position it away from light fittings, windows and ceiling fans to avoid injury from falls caused by accident.
